The Financial Services Act 2012 (Relevant Functions in relation to Complaints Scheme) (Amendment) Order 2026

Section 1Citation, commencement and extent

(1) This Order may be cited as the Financial Services Act 2012 (Relevant Functions in relation to Complaints Scheme) (Amendment) Order 2026 and comes into force on 23rd July 2026.

(2) This Order extends to England and Wales, Scotland and Northern Ireland.

Section 2Amendments to the Financial Services Act 2012 (Relevant Functions in relation to Complaints Scheme) Order 2014

(1) The Financial Services Act 2012 (Relevant Functions in relation to Complaints Scheme) Order 2014 is amended as follows.

(2) In article 2 (relevant functions of the FCA) —

(a) in paragraph (e), for “functions under regulation 32 (guidance) of those Regulations” substitute “function of giving guidance under paragraph 7 of Schedule 1 and its function of preparing and issuing a statement of policy under paragraph 14 of Schedule 1” ;

(b) after paragraph (h), insert—

(i) its functions under the Money Laundering, Terrorist Financing and Transfer of Funds (Information on the Payer) Regulations 2017 , other than its function of making technical standards under regulation 20(6) and its function of giving guidance under regulation 48(1).

(3) For article 3 (relevant functions of the PRA) substitute—

Relevant functions of the PRA

(3) The following functions of the PRA are relevant functions for the purposes of section 85(2) of the Financial Services Act 2012—

(a) its functions under the Financial Services and Markets Act 2000 (Markets in Financial Instruments) Regulations 2017 , other than its function of preparing and issuing a statement of policy under paragraph 14 of Schedule 1;

(b) its functions under the Securitisation Regulations 2024 .
